tp官方下载安卓最新版本2024_TP官方网址下载/中文版本/苹果版-tpwallet
# TPWallet 钱包在 OKChain 上的深入说明
> 本文面向需要在 OKChain 上使用数字资产进行支付、转账与交易验证的用户与开发者,围绕“数字支付系统、数据趋势、实时市场验证、数据保护、多链支付分析、便捷支付接口、网页钱包”七个维度,给出可落地的理解框架与实践要点。文中所述为工程与业务层面的通用方法,具体数值与接口参数以你接入的 TPWallet/链上数据为准。
---
## 1)数字支付系统:从钱包到“可用的支付能力”
在区块链语境下,“数字支付系统”并不仅是“能转币”,而是要能完成一整套支付闭环:
1. **地址与资金承载**:TPWallet 为用户生成链上地址与资产管理视图;在 OKChain 网络中,资产以链上账户与交易为基础完成结算。
2. **支付意图表达**:支付请求通常包含收款地址、金额、代币类型(如原生币/稳定币/自定义代币)与可选的备注。
3. **交易构建与签名**:钱包端将支付意图映射为链上交易数据,并由用户在钱包内完成签名授权。
4. **广播与确认**:交易广播到节点后进入 mempool,随后被打包与确认;确认状态会反馈给前端或业务系统。
5. **回执与风控**:通过交易回执(例如成功/失败、gas 消耗、区块高度等)判定支付是否达成。
在 OKChain 上,TPWallet 的价值在于:
- **将链上动作封装成“支付流程”**:用户不必理解复杂的交易字段,也能完成支付。
- **将支付结果回传为可消费的数据**:便于商户系统进行订单状态更新、对账与退款策略。

---
## 2)数据趋势:让支付从“能用”走向“可运营”
当支付系统上线后,真正影响业务增长的是数据趋势。围绕 OKChain 与 TPWallet 的支付链路,建议关注以下趋势指标:
1. **交易量与活跃地址趋势**
- 日/周/月维度的交易次数(tx count)
- 活跃地址数(active addresses)
- 新增地址与复购地址比例
2. **支付成功率与失败原因分布**
- 成功率 = 成功交易数 / 发起交易数
- 常见失败原因:余额不足、授权不足(若代币需要审批)、gas/手续费波动导致的超时、网络拥堵等
3. **确认时间分布(Latency)**
- 从发起到首次确认(first confirmation)
- 从发起到最终确认(finality)
- 长尾延迟(p95/p99)对用户体验影响更显著
4. **平均费用与费用波动**
- 平均 gas 费用、手续费占比
- 费用波动会影响“低额支付”的性价比
5. **按代币/链路的结构化拆分**
- 同一商户可能同时支持多种代币:各代币的成交占比、成功率、回执速度差异
**实践建议**:
- 为“订单支付”打点:发起时间、签名完成时间、广播时间、回执到达时间。
- 为“链上对账”打点:订单号 ↔ 交易哈希 ↔ 订单状态的映射表。
- 将趋势数据用于策略:例如在确认延迟较大时,动态提示用户或提高重试策略阈值。
---
## 3)实时市场验证:在波动中验证“支付可落地”
支付不仅要能发生,还要在市场环境下保持可用性。这里的“实时市场验证”可以理解为:在你发起支付或展示报价时,实时检查关键变量是否满足业务要求。
在 OKChain 场景下,可验证的要素通常包括:
1. **代币价格与滑点容忍**
- 若支付涉及稳定币/法币计价换算,应验证兑换时的价格偏离。
- 对“链上换币/路由”类流程,需考虑滑点与流动性深度。
2. **手续费与拥堵状态**
- 当网络繁忙时,gas 需要提高,否则交易可能长期未确认。
- TPWallet 或你的服务端可以基于实时指标做“推荐手续费”或“提交策略”。
3. **链上最终性与重放风险**
- 检查交易是否进入可视为最终的确认区间。
- 对同一订单,只允许一次“完成回执写库”,避免重复确认造成的资金多算。
4. **地址与合约交互的有效性**
-https://www.fsmobai.com , 对代币合约、路由合约进行有效性校验(代码存在、调用方式正确)。
**落地方式**:
- 在前端发起前进行轻量校验(余额/授权状态、网络状态提示)。
- 在服务端对回执进行严格验证(交易哈希存在、金额匹配、接收地址匹配、代币类型匹配)。
---
## 4)数据保护:从传输、存储到最小权限
支付系统的数据保护要覆盖“机密性、完整性、可用性与合规可审计”。重点包括:
1. **传输安全**
- 使用 HTTPS/WSS 保护通信链路。
- 对回执与订单状态接口做鉴权(Token、签名校验等)。
2. **敏感信息最小化**
- 尽量避免在服务端保存私钥与助记词。
- 若必须记录支付相关元数据,采用“最小字段 + 最短保留期”。
3. **交易回执与订单状态的完整性校验**
- 服务端基于链上数据重新计算或核对:金额、代币合约地址、接收方、确认高度。
- 防止“伪造回执”或“篡改订单号”的风险。
4. **审计日志与告警**
- 记录关键事件:创建订单、发起签名、广播、回执成功/失败。
- 对异常情况告警:大量失败、同一交易哈希多次入库、地址反常等。
5. **权限与访问控制**
- 后台接口实行 RBAC(角色权限控制)。
- 区分读取链上数据的权限与写库权限。
---
## 5)多链支付分析:在 OKChain 周边做“策略最优”
多链支付分析的核心是:同一支付体验下,如何决定“用哪个链、哪个代币、哪个路径”。即使你主要使用 OKChain,也需要评估多链策略的影响。
多链支付分析通常包含:
1. **选择链的决策因素**
- 网络费用(手续费水平)
- 确认速度(平均与长尾延迟)
- 生态成熟度(代币可用性、合约稳定性)
2. **选择资产的决策因素**
- 稳定币适配度:是否广泛用于商户结算
- 流动性:影响换币/路由成本
3. **跨链与桥风险评估**
- 若涉及跨链桥或多跳路由,需评估桥的安全性、失败率与对最终性的影响。
4. **路由与清算策略**
- “先转后换”与“先换后转”的成本差异
- 对订单金额与手续费做容差策略
**给 OKChain 的建议**:
- 对用户体验优先:保持单链稳定、减少跨链复杂度。
- 对商户运营优先:提供可切换的链/代币选项,并用实时验证数据做推荐。
- 对风控优先:对跨链/多跳路径设置更严格的回执验证与超时处理。
---
## 6)便捷支付接口:让交易变成“可集成组件”
便捷支付接口的意义是:把支付能力模块化,让商户系统能更快上线。通常接口设计要解决以下问题:
1. **订单创建接口**
- 入参:订单号、金额、代币类型、链(OKChain)、回调地址
- 出参:订单 ID、支付请求参数(给前端或钱包使用)
2. **支付状态查询接口**
- 根据订单号查询:待确认、成功、失败、超时
- 支持轮询与回调两种模式
3. **回调/通知接口**
- 钱包或后端将回执通知给商户服务
- 需要签名校验与幂等控制(防重复通知)

4. **交易回执对账接口**
- 依据链上数据核验订单完成条件
- 可用于“最终确认”阶段做二次校验
5. **错误码与可解释性**
- 返回明确的错误原因:余额不足、代币不支持、授权失败、网络繁忙等
- 给前端提供可展示的文案与引导
**工程要点**:
- 幂等性:同一订单无论收到多少次通知,只写一次“完成状态”。
- 监听与回放:支持断点续查与异常恢复。
- 与 TPWallet 的集成方式:以文档为准(例如 SDK、Web3 交互、或与其支付页面/链接体系对接)。
---
## 7)网页钱包:让支付门槛更低、路径更短
网页钱包通常指用户在浏览器中完成连接钱包、签名与支付的流程。它对支付转化率影响显著,原因包括:
1. **无需安装或降低安装成本**:用户可直接在网页环境操作。
2. **可嵌入支付场景**:商户可在结账页直接触发钱包流程。
3. **更易做多步骤交互**:例如先展示代币选择与网络提示,再进入签名。
在 OKChain 上使用 TPWallet 的网页钱包体验,建议关注:
- **网络切换与提示**:确保用户处于 OKChain 网络,减少“链不匹配”导致的失败。
- **授权与签名清晰化**:若涉及代币审批(approve),要提示用户授权作用与风险。
- **回执展示**:支付发起后展示“处理中/已确认”,提升信任感。
- **兼容性**:移动端浏览器、跨域策略、HTTPS 环境都需要适配。
---
# 结语:把 OKChain 支付做成“稳定、可验证、可运营”的闭环
当你把 TPWallet 与 OKChain 结合时,最关键的不是“能不能转账”,而是能否构建一个完整闭环:
- 用数字支付系统把链上动作包装成业务流程;
- 用数据趋势持续优化成功率与体验;
- 用实时市场验证应对波动与拥堵;
- 用数据保护确保回执与订单一致、降低安全风险;
- 以多链支付分析做策略选择;
- 通过便捷支付接口加速商户集成;
- 最终让网页钱包把用户接入成本降到最低。
如果你希望我进一步补充:可以按“商户接入流程(从订单创建到回调落库)”或“示例接口字段/状态机设计”给你一份可直接落地的工程方案。